Output 69e50b1d053a956039247ad684d334ab85dfb3e806b93d3e136882e393d7ce84:3

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 d2ba8882c5176d577db3194075a7fe1a3218b1ce
address
bc1q62ag3qk9zak4wldnr9q8tfl7rgep3vwwhr240q
transaction
69e50b1d053a956039247ad684d334ab85dfb3e806b93d3e136882e393d7ce84
confirmations
1835
spent
true